Cleaning recipes frequently call for mixing vinegar and baking soda. Don’t make this happen. It’s not dangerous; it’s just not extremely successful. Stay with utilizing the two substances on their own. Vinegar, a weak acid, and baking soda, a weak base, react furiously when combined. Which bubbling leaves the effect which they’re genuinely Doing the job tricky.

Cleaners are created to scrub, but they aren’t magic, you understand. They need to have time and energy to dissolve grime or Slice by tricky drinking water stains.

The easiest way to keep your window blinds thoroughly clean and looking like new is to remove dust from them weekly. Using the dusting brush attachment with your vacuum, remove the dust from the blinds starting from the highest slat, from remaining to proper. Shut the blinds in reverse and repeat on the opposite aspect.

Your vacuum's agitator brush and exhaust whip up dust that eventually settles on the surfaces you have just cleaned. Filter out some of that dust prior to it settles by switching your thermostat to 'supporter on.' This turns on the blower within your furnace and filters the air even though the method just isn't heating or cooling.

Fill your espresso maker's reservoir with a mix that is 50 percent vinegar, fifty percent drinking water. Allow the solution brew right until the reservoir is vacant. Allow the coffee maker to take a seat for thirty minutes, then refill the reservoir with just h2o and brew a pot of clear drinking water to rinse.
